Modelling of Grain Growth Kinetics in Porous Ceramic Materials under Normal and Irradiation Conditions
Effect of porosity on grain growth is both the most frequent and technologically important situation encountered in ceramic materials. Generally this effect occurs during sintering, however, for nuclear fuels it also becomes very important under reactor irradiation conditions. In these cases pores a...
